About Lucy and Red
These two beautiful dogs with gentle personalities need somewhere safe to lay their heads. It would be preferable for them to have a bigger yard or someone who has time to give them a daily walk. They have been used to wandering around the school yard at Alpurrurulam so have become used to space. However, they will not jump fences so you don't need a high one to keep them secure.
Apparently they were great with the kids and we know that both of them love cuddles and attention. Lucy does have some trust issues due to her background but Red is her calming influence. It would be better for them to be with a carer who has placid dogs or no others as we now know that Lucy was previously attacked by another dog so she is quite defensive until she is sure she is safe.
